Canvas Treatment
While the materials utilized in canvas camping tents are much more costly than their polyester and nylon counterparts, they also have a much longer lifespan. With the best care, your tent will continue to be in top problem for several years.
Consistently pipe down the canvas with fresh water, making certain to completely soak all the seams. Prevent utilizing pressure washer jets that can damage the canvas. A mild cleaning agent or a mix of water and vinegar (4 parts water to 1 component vinegar) will certainly eliminate any dirt build-up.
It is important to dry your camping tent completely before saving it for extended periods. This stops mildew and mould from forming within. Evaluate and reseal any kind of leaking seams. Periodically massage yearn sap or other sticky materials off the canvas with alcohol wipes.

Roof Treatment
A little deterioration is expected for many years however with proper upkeep, you'll enjoy your outdoor tents for as long as possible. It is important to examine and clean your outdoor tents on a regular basis, to water resistant it and deal with the zippers.
A general cleaning of your roofing tent can be performed with a pipe, pail, soft brush or sponge and cleaning remedy. Wet one side at once, scrubbing extensively and rinsing as you go. Job from the top down, and enable it to completely dry totally prior to treating with a reprocessing representative.
It is likewise a good concept to wash your resting pads, mattress cover and bed mattress (if you use one) whenever you set up camp. This aids to prevent the accumulation of odors and dust.

Because of their strong construction and breathable canvas product, Bell Tents are built to last. Nevertheless, the frequency with which they are utilized and external weather play a significant function in their long life.
For instance, constant use of a camping tent throughout warm months with extended exposure to sunlight can cause UV fading. Frequently applying a sun-protection spray can assist reduce this effect.
Various other factors such as dirt build-up, stumbling hazards and clutter at the entry can likewise influence the life expectancy of your canvas outdoor tents. To decrease this, we advise keeping a little mop and a shoe duster by the entry. A mat at the entryway can additionally assist quit muddy footprints from entering your outdoor tents.
